Evermore & The Tea Party (complete bootleg)

Tuesday, 30 November 2004 20h
Enmore Theater, Sydney, Australia
62,75$ Lounge, Row B, Seat 15

Army Ants ----- Overload ----- Certain Slant of Light ----- Writing’s On the Wall ----- Stargazer ----- Psychopomp ----- Oceans (a more electric version than Monday with cool bluesy soloing) ----- In This Time (couldn’t believe this one) ----- Sun Going Down (sublime as usual) ----- The Bazaar ----- Lullaby ----- Save Me (with Kashmir insert) ----- Temptation ----- ENCORE The Messenger ----- Winter Solstice ----- Lady Jane - Sister Awake – Paint It Black – Heroes – Sister Awake SECOND ENCORE Walk With Me ----- The River (with Voodoo Chile and Sober insert). Great show. I got annoyed at the people in front of us in row A, they were dancing crazy and talking in the best times! Nice to be able to see Jeff B. play and also saw Stuart on keyboards well. They put a lot into their music. Jeff seemed to chat more and go away from his usual talk-song intros. The crowd kept yelling songs they would like to hear and Jeff joked about him being the singer. It was funny. During temptation, the balcony was shaking so much it was freaky! towards the end there was a girl side stage on stuart's side and she was really going nuts, turning around, showing her butt in jeff burrows direction (lifting her skirt). strange gal!
